Ten projects across Orange County have received nearly $3.4 million from the Orange County Transportation Authority, according to an Aug. 17 announcement by the transit authority, which will be used to improve beach water quality.

The funding will be used for ongoing environmental projects aimed at preventing waste from the county and nine cities from reaching the ocean by cleaning up litter and debris from roadways, according to the authority’s announcement.
